WitrynaPhotograph of Robert Smalls taken between 1870 and 1880 Robert Smalls was born into slavery in Beaufort, South Carolina in 1839. As a boy, he worked with his mother in the relative comfort of their owner’s home on the plantation. His mother had worked hard in the fields, so she made sure Robert witnessed the horrors that the other slaves …

Witryna4 lut 2024 · Robert Smalls was one of the founders of the Republican Party of South Carolina because the Democrat party at that time was heavily invested in the disenfranchisement of African Americans. The focus of the two parties would later change in the 1960's with the passage of the Civil Rights Act and the rise of Strom … WitrynaSmalls died in 1915 at the age of 75. (CNN) The Navy has renamed a warship in honor of a Black sailor and statesman who had ... share the harvest mo locationsWitryna2 dni temu · Robert Smalls, a Civil War hero who escaped from slavery in 1862. Smalls was the first Black man to command a U.S. Naval vessel, and later served in the U.S. House of Representatives.
